Overview Of Costs
Cost ranges for a Michael Phelps Swim Spa vary by model size, build quality, and included accessories. Expect a total project price from the mid-$30,000s up to about $85,000 under full-feature configurations and professional installation. Assumptions: standard delivery to a ground-level yard, single-family residence, and typical local electrical service. The per-unit pricing for the spa itself generally trends from the mid-$20,000s to mid-$60,000s depending on length (16–20 feet) and pump horsepower.

Labor, Hours & Rates
Installation time gaps typically span from 1–2 days for small setups to 2–3 weeks for complex integrations with landscaping or pool integrations. Skilled labor rates vary by region and contractor qualifications, often impacting total price by ±20%.
Regional Price Differences
Prices differ across urban, suburban, and rural markets due to labor costs, permitting, and delivery logistics. In the Urban region, total projects often trend 10–15% higher than the national average. Suburban projects generally align with averages, while Rural areas may be 5–15% lower, reflecting lower labor costs but potentially higher delivery fees.
Additional & Hidden Costs
Hidden or additional costs commonly surface after planning. Surprise fees can include crane rental, site grading, trenching for electrical lines, and extended maintenance contracts. Budget for contingencies of 5–15% to cover unforeseen site requirements and permit delays.
Real-World Pricing Examples
Three scenario cards illustrate typical budgets in practical terms. Each includes model assumptions, labor hours, per-unit pricing, and totals.
- Basic Setup — 16-foot model, standard jet package, ground-level installation. Specs: standard insulation, no upgrades. Labor: 2 days; Materials: $28,000; Electrical: $2,500; Delivery: $2,000. Total: around $38,000.
- Mid-Range — 18-foot model, enhanced jet system, energy-efficient heat pump. Specs: premium shell, upgraded cover, basic automation. Labor: 4 days; Materials: $42,000; Electrical: $4,000; Delivery: $3,000. Total: around $60,000.
- Premium — 20-foot model, high-flow jets, advanced filtration, landscaping integration. Specs: reinforced shell, larger pump, extended warranty. Labor: 7–9 days; Materials: $60,000; Electrical: $8,000; Delivery: $5,000. Total: around $90,000.

Maintenance & Ownership Costs
Ownership extends beyond installation. Annual maintenance, chemical balancing, and potential filter replacements add to long-term costs. Typical yearly maintenance ranges from $300 to $800, while major component replacements (pumps, heaters) can be needed every 5–10 years and may exceed $5,000 per event depending on model and warranty coverage.
